#680254 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#680254 is composed of 40.8% red, 0.8%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.1% magenta, 19.2%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 311.8 degrees, a saturation of 96.2% and a lightness of 20.8%. #680254 color hex could be obtained by blending #d004a8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#680254 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#680254 has RGB values of R:104, G:2,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.98, Y:0.19,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 6816340.
